Introduction
Jorge Pampin, CEO and Founder of Simergia Engineering, established the lean accounting and lean operations company in 1994 with the goal of helping companies adopt advanced logistics and production technologies. In doing so, Simergia Engineering has helped their clients develop data-driven strategies to hit their target costs and proactively manage their finances.
Challenges
Simergia Engineering has conducted in-depth financial and operations analyses for over 30 years. When you have as many clients as they do, it’s important to deliver detailed results in a timely manner. After one too many tight deadlines, Jorge decided to make a change. He needed ready-made, flexible components to provide power and usability to Simergia’s systems, so he turned to Essential Studio®.
Solution
Jorge used BI components from the Essential Studio® ASP.NET MVC and ASP.NET Web Forms component suites to elevate Simergia’s systems to a new level of functionality.
The ASP.NET MVC controls library has 140+ modular UI components. Combined with the ASP.NET Web Forms toolkit, which has 75+ components, Jorge had 215+ UI components at his disposal for development. Initially, he found this intimidating. However, it didn’t take long for him to get used to the control libraries, and soon after, he was intuitively using BI components to enhance Simergia Engineering’s systems.
“Once I got used to the style of the components, the process became more fluid,” he said.
